Diacerein 1% ointment shows efficacy in treating epidermolysis bullosa simplex
Patients with epidermolysis bullosa simplex treated with topical diacerein 1% ointment had long-term reduction of blister formation compared with placebo treatment, according to research presented by Johann Bauer, MD, MBA, HCM, at the American Academy of Dermatology Annual Meeting in Orlando, Fla.

Microneedling with tranexamic acid solution effectively treated rosacea
ORLANDO, Fla. — Microneedling with tranexamic acid solution was an effective treatment for women with erythematotelangiectatic rosacea, according to late-breaking research presented at the American Academy of Dermatology Annual Meeting.
